Unveiling the SureWin Myth
You've heard the whispers, those juicy claims about SureWin - a system that promises guaranteed wins. They sketch a picture of easy money, where you can relax and watch the cash roll in. But the truth is far more bleak. SureWin isn't some magical formula; it's a scheme designed to line someone else's pockets while you're left with empty promises and maybe even a lighter wallet.
Think of it like this: if there was really a system that could ensure consistent wins, wouldn't everyone be using it? The truth is, gambling invariably involves risk.
- Watch out of anyone claiming to have a "secret" or "insider" knowledge that can beat the system.
- Do your research before investing any money in these types of schemes.
- Remember in mind that gambling should be for entertainment, not a way to make a living.

Don't Get Tricked for SureWin Lies: A Guide to Staying Safe
The internet is packed with hoaxes promising quick and easy riches. These " foolproof" offers prey on your desire for financial success, but they're ultimately designed to swindle you out of your hard-earned cash. Don't let yourself become a victim! Learn to recognize these red flags and safeguard yourself from falling for their deceitful methods.
- Doubt any offer that seems too good to be true.
- Do your homework before investing in anything online.
- Look for reviews and testimonials from trusted sources.
- Stay away from sharing personal information with unfamiliar websites or individuals.
- Report any suspicious activity to the appropriate authorities.
